Have spent the last couple of weeks back-tracking people who I know to have been associated with William and Bozeman in Wilkes/Jackson Co., Ga.
During a visit to the library yesterday for this purpose I found Bladen Co., N.C. Tax Lists 1768-1774.This seems to be in line with the John I referenced (wife: Jogee/Joyce).
1769: John O'Deer (1)Others here: Messick, Carter, Baxter, Daniel and Neil Beard
1770: From Carver's Creek to Brown's Creek*- John O'Dear (1) Others: Messick, John Boyd, Archibald McBride, Maturin Colvell, Joseph Price and son John, Sims, John Mason, Moore, Moon
1771: John Oder: (1) Others: Baxter, Jacob Messick, John Jones, Miller, and Archibald Malcolm and Duncan McBride.
1772: John Adair (1)
1774: John Adair (1) Others: Benjamin Arrinton (Harrington?), John Colson(?), Charles Bullock, John and Daniel Beard, Samuel Boazman, Maturin Colvill, John Coleman, Canady, Stephen and John Hollingsworth, John King, Messick, Moore, McBride, Musselwhite, McSwain, Daniel McLain, Pittman, Russ (Rusk?), Runnels, Gilbert Ramsey, Sims, Margaret Weir.
*Looked this up on my topo map and it fits with the description for the John in my previous message.
